Westernport woman sentenced on robbery charges

November 5th, 2013 by WCBC Radio

The Office of the State’s Attorney for Allegany County, Maryland, Michael Twigg, State’s Attorney, announced the sentence of Sandra S. Duckworth, 28, of Westernport Maryland to 10 years in the Maryland Department of Corrections for the robbery of the Tri-Towns Pharmacy in Westernport Maryland on August 13th, 2013.  Duckworth entered the pharmacy on the evening of the 13th and sprayed pepper spray on the employees of the store in order to take various prescription pills.  Duckworth was apprehended shortly afterwards by law enforcement and was found to be in possession of the stolen prescription pills.  In addition to the 10 years in the Department of Corrections, Duckworth was sentenced to an additional 4 years suspended with 2 years supervised probation upon her release from prison. The case was prosecuted by Michael Twigg, State’s Attorney.  Michael Stankan from the Public Defender’s Office represented the defendant.  Judge Gary Leasure presided over the matter in Circuit Court.
